Domanda Mappe - Problema con colorazione stati

Sud_VIII

Utente junior
Original poster
18 Settembre 2020
25
3
3
Excel2016
Scusate, mi sono accorto che il file che ho allegato non ha la mappa. Provo a spiegare con immagini.
Nella prima immagine sotto, come vedete, non ho una scelta di agente in Alabama,


Se scelgo un'agente, come in questo caso Hartwig, mi inverte i colori.


Ho seguito alla lettera quanto indicato da Gregory @Gregory ma continuo ad avere questo bug. Guardando il post vedo che l'Alabama è scelto e non ha questo problema.
Sbaglio qualcosa ma non riesco a capire dove.

scrivo qui la procedura che ho fatto:
1. Ho aggiunto le 2 colonne F e G ed intestate G=Mappa colore ed F=Etichetta combinata condizionale
2. Ho inserito le formule come sopra e trascinate in basse fino alla riga 51
3. Ho tenuto premuto Ctrl e selezionato le celle D2:G51
4. Ho creato la mappa
5. Selezionando un agente in Alabama, continua a cambiarmi i colori, ma solo in questa casella.
 

alfrimpa

VBA Expert
Supermoderatore
18 Dicembre 2015
78.741
8.633
2.445
72
Napoli
Office 365
ma continuo ad avere questo bug.
Ho provato anch'io e pure io vedo un cambio di colori ma per me non è un bug di Excel (in 15 anni che pratico Excel sarò stato fortunato non ne ho mai visto uno) ma un errore di impostazione.

Ma di più non posso dire non essendo per nulla pratico di grafici.

Vediamo se qualcuno, in primis Gregory @Gregory , ha qualche risposta da dare.

P.S. Per quanto riguarda il file basta salvarlo col 365 ed il menù Mappa riappare.
 

Gregory

Utente abituale
15 Settembre 2019
449
53
30
Italia
Microsoft 365
Ho provato anch'io e pure io vedo un cambio di colori
alfrimpa @alfrimpa ciao sai che puo essere vero, può essere un bug, funziona tutto ok, ma nello stato ad esempio Alabhama appena cambio agente, li colora di blu pure gli stati senza agente, ma non per tutte le righe. Sto cercando di provvedere vediamo. Di grafici ne ho fatti tanti mai avuti problemi, ma con le mappe è diverso. Infatti S @Sud_VIII si vero su Alabama, è strano. Ci sto studiando. Vedremo.
 

Sud_VIII

Utente junior
Original poster
18 Settembre 2020
25
3
3
Excel2016
Per fortuna non è una cosa che crea problemi nel calcolo o gestione della mappa, più che altro è un fastidio visivo. Se si risolve bene, altrimenti lo lascerò così.
Ho visto che se fissi l'agente su Alabama e gestisci i colori personalizzati al contrario, la mappa viene a posto. ovvio che se cambi l'agente in Alabama ti scambia nuovamente tutto.
altro bug che ho visto nella gestione della mappa è che il Maine non viene scelto, a meno di scrivere come aveva fatto Gregory @Gregory , oppure anche solo scrivere Maine per intero. Strano, ma vero.

E' pur vero che è strano che ci sia un bug, ho pensato fosse una impostazione a livello di righe o simile, anche convalida dati, ma le ho provate tutte e non cambia la situazione.
 

Terix81

Utente assiduo
13 Aprile 2020
1.157
173
65
Benevento
Excel 365
in questo caso prova a settare i dati come Dati Geografici e controlla se la voce inserita è stata associata correttamente allo stato e non ad una contea ( puoi provare con Roma ad esempio te ne trova 4). ps hai provato il mio suggerimento al post #7?
 

Sud_VIII

Utente junior
Original poster
18 Settembre 2020
25
3
3
Excel2016
Ciao Terix,

Grazie per i suggerimenti ma mettendo i dati geografici mette solo dei link a dati dello stato, non risolve il problema. I colori li ho già personalizzati, ma è un problema che non è associato ai colori.
 

Sud_VIII

Utente junior
Original poster
18 Settembre 2020
25
3
3
Excel2016
Ho risolto sdoppiando la prima riga Alabama e facendo la selezione sulla seconda riga, lasciando la prima vuota. La prima riga l'ho ridotta al minimo e messo il colore font bianco in modo che non si veda. Se la nascondi il gioco non funziona.
Se la prima riga rimane senza selezione, allora funziona.
Più che una risoluzione è una forzatura per fare in modo che non si scambiano i colori.
 

Gregory

Utente abituale
15 Settembre 2019
449
53
30
Italia
Microsoft 365
S @Sud_VIII ciao prepara una tabella come da foto allegata, dopo questo in G2 metti questa formula =SE(E2="";"";E2) e trascinala sino in fondo. Per il grafico Seleziona dalla tabella la colonna state e la colonna Agenti per colonna tenendo premuto control. Si creerà il famoso grafico da configurare. Tasto destro sulla mappa selezione dati, intervallo grafico metti ='AGENTI USA'!$D$1:$D$51,'AGENTI USA'!$G$1:$G$51 importante che lo crei come nell'immagine con le stesse colonne per lettera. A sinistra del pannello modifica e metti l'intervallo ='AGENTI USA'!$D$2:$D$51 . Puoi uscire da selezione dati. Se ti crea problemi dapprima seleziona la colonna State con Agenti per stato. Configuriamo il grafico. Nell'immagine che posto, vedrai solo un agente selezionato configuralo cosi, importante che metti tinta unita non automatico. Ripeti le operazioni per tutti gli agenti della legenda, anche nel quadratino senza nome che significa nessun agente, li metti tinta unita grigio chiaro. Gli altri colori li scegli tu, ricordati tinta unita, non automatico. Con le immagini ti viene meglio capire. Per selezionare le opzioni del grafico, click sulla mappa e ti appare una crocetta, da li puoi flaggare legenda etichetta ecc... in alcuni casi per avere più opzioni ,mostra altro.

[url=https://postimg.cc/7fhVSwJr] [/URL]
[url=https://postimages.org/] [/URL]
[url=https://postimages.org/] [/URL]
[url=https://postimages.org/] [/URL]
[url=https://postimg.cc/qgSLcWsH] [/URL]
 

Sud_VIII

Utente junior
Original poster
18 Settembre 2020
25
3
3
Excel2016
Ciao Gregory, purtroppo a me non funziona, anche facendo come hai detto te. Ho seguito tutto alla lettera, ma se elimino l'agente in Alabama, mi scambia i colori, anche se sono impostati come tinta unita. Se vuoi ti posso allegare il file. magari mi sto perdendo un passaggio.
 

Sud_VIII

Utente junior
Original poster
18 Settembre 2020
25
3
3
Excel2016
Ecco qui il mio file modificato
 

Allegati

  • Agent Map USA - R00 - Copia.xlsx
    172,7 KB · Visite: 5
  • Like
Reactions: Gregory

Sud_VIII

Utente junior
Original poster
18 Settembre 2020
25
3
3
Excel2016
OK, grazie. Continuo a controllare e fare prove. Se trovo una soluzione anche io vi dico.
 

alfrimpa

VBA Expert
Supermoderatore
18 Dicembre 2015
78.741
8.633
2.445
72
Napoli
Office 365
Ma la soluzione che avevo proposto con il post 3 (a parte l'estetica) non può andar bene?
 

Gregory

Utente abituale
15 Settembre 2019
449
53
30
Italia
Microsoft 365
Ciao. I colori che cambiano sempre è un bug della mappa, solo con gradiente si risolve , ma gli agenti non li legge. Ma ho trovato una soluzione. Creare una mappa 3D da fare lo scrennshot ed incollarla su excel dopo aver elaborato il file excel. Prepara la tabella che già hai. Nella colonna F in F2 metti questa formula
=SE(MAIUSC(ANNULLA.SPAZI(E2))="NESSUN AGENTE";"NESSUN AGENTE";
SE(MAIUSC(ANNULLA.SPAZI(E2))="HARTWIG";"HARTWIG";
SE(MAIUSC(ANNULLA.SPAZI(E2))="MORRIS SOUTH";"MORRIS SOUTH";
SE(MAIUSC(ANNULLA.SPAZI(E2))="TECHNICAL EQUIPMENT";"TECHNICAL EQUIPMENT";
SE(MAIUSC(ANNULLA.SPAZI(E2))="METHODS AND EQUIPMENT";"METHODS AND EQUIPMENT";
SE(MAIUSC(ANNULLA.SPAZI(E2))="EMEC";"EMEC";""))))))
e trascinala sino alla fine degli stati. Metti gli agenti che vuoi, dopo vai su dati, map 3D icona verde apri map 3D.
Da li trascina i vari campi i colori li puoi mettere come vuoi tu a sinistra ti appare la tabella trascina solo due campi, Stato su posizione e seleziona provincia. Poi trascina il campo agente per stato su categoria, da li puoi fare tutte le modifiche vuoi ai colori, più in giu'. Lascia abilitato etichette nella barra multifuzione e legenda. Cattura la mappa la salvi meglio png, e la incolli in excel. Tutto qua unica strada per i colori. Come campi da trascinare solo Stato e Agente per stato nel programma map 3D. Dall'iimmagine si capisce.
Ti allego le immagini.
[url=https://postimg.cc/sGD8WM3S] [/URL]
[url=https://postimg.cc/qhQDpp2y] [/URL]
Qui è dove devi andare per il programma per creare le mappe 3D.
[url=https://postimages.org/] [/URL]
 

Sud_VIII

Utente junior
Original poster
18 Settembre 2020
25
3
3
Excel2016
Ciao Gregory, Grazie mille delle informazioni. Peccato non si possa inserire la mappa 3D nel file ed ogni volta dovresti aprirlo.
Come hai fatto te significa che ogni volta che si cambia l'agente, devi aggiornare i dati sulla mappa 3D e fare un nuovo screenshot e salvare l'immagine.

Per come la vedo, non c'è risoluzione alla mappa come ho io, che sia modificabile in qualsiasi momento. Probabilmente è un bug delle mappe e dei dati legati alla mappa.
Io l'ho risolto aggiungendo una riga in più, copia dell'alabama in modo che righe 3 e 4 sono uguali. La prima riga, 3, si lascia vuoto con il testo bianco in modo che non si vede. In questo modo forzi l'errore e non si ha più l'errore dei colori nella mappa.
 
  • Like
Reactions: Gregory

Gregory

Utente abituale
15 Settembre 2019
449
53
30
Italia
Microsoft 365
ciao, S @Sud_VIII purtroppo é un bug delle prime righe. ci avevo pensato pure io che il bug era lì. A presto.